
Children's books for 5 - 7 years
Beautiful Illustrated non-fiction books specially adapted for chidren aged 5 to 7 years old. The strong visual narrative of the books and direct relationship between text and images makes these books ideal for early readers.
There are three different levels of narrative in these books. Firstly the visual narrative of the illustrations, then the simple text narrative of the larger text, and finally the more detailed narrative of the smaller text which includes more specific concepts and more technical vocabulary.
